Billy Thomson was a beloved figure in Scottish football. He started his career as a goalkeeper in Partick Thistle and later played for St. Mirren, Dundee United.

Across his more than two decade-long career, he distinguished himself with his renowned agility and stoic attitude towards protecting the goal.

After making his first-team breakthrough at Partick Thistle in the late 70s, he made a lasting impression when St Mirren parted with £50k to bring him in from Thistle.

Perhaps inspired by their faith in him, Thomson went on to become an esteemed legend at St Mirren, cementing himself as premier goalkeeper vying for over 200 league appearances.

His time with the club ended in 1984 when manager Jim McLean tapped him to join Dundee United; where Thomson would come face-to-face with another iconic Scottish keeper Hamish McAlpine in a battle for first-choice keeper.

In the end, Thomson emerged victorious and remained the team’s mainstay in goal for over 230 appearances while helping United win multiple trophies and earning a place among their legacies.
